MOHALI: Residents continue to receive threat and extortion calls which seems to have become an easy way for the anti-social elements to earn quick money.
Now, a city-based property dealer Kamal, residing in a village located in the area under IT City police station, has received multiple extortion calls from one Goldy Dhillon who claimed to be a member of the Lawrence Bishnoi gang.
The victim, also an agriculturist, told police that he received multiple WhatsApp calls from different phone numbers. "I received multiple calls on January 16, 17 and 20. The caller, claiming to be a member of the Bishnoi gang, asked me to arrange ₹50 lakh. After I ignored his calls, he called me at 6:08 am, warning me to arrange money within two hours and deliver the same at the location as told to me or else it would be my last day. He further threatened to kill my family. My family is terrified and, thus, I lodged a complaint with the police," Kamal said.
Mohali police have booked Dhillon under section 308(2) (extortion) of the BNS at the IT City Police Station.
Gangster connection yet to be established.: Cops Meanwhile police have shared details of the phone numbers with cyber crime officials to identify the accused. "Though the case has been registered and we have taken the adequate steps, it seems to be a fake call. Many youngsters these days are making such calls by using names of gangsters, but they don't understand that the road to crime will only ruin them and their families," a police officer said.
